The Red Forest Kid
The Red Forest Kid is a reflex and anticipationbased game Try to help the kid progress as fast as you can without making a single mistake The colorful atmosphere is sure to enchant any and all players How far can you make the kid go
What is the main category for this game?
The theme of this game is represented by the Adventure genre.
Which team or developer worked on this project?
The developer credited with the development of this game is Playtouch.
Does the game rely on any popular engine like Unreal Engine or Godot?
This game was created using the development kit Construct 2.
Is the game compatible with smartphones and tablets?
The Red Forest Kid supports mobile devices like smartphones and tablets.
